Following three months David introduced the ark from the home of Obed-edom up to Jerusalem. Comp. Psalm 24. Here it absolutely was positioned in a brand new tent or tabernacle which David erected for the intent. About seventy yrs had handed because it had stood from the tabernacle at Shiloh. The outdated tabernacle was now at Gibeah, at which Zadok ministered. David now (1 Chronicles 16) diligently set in order many of the ritual of divine worship at Jerusalem, coupled with Abiathar the substantial priest. A fresh spiritual era commenced. The support of praise was for The 1st time launched into general public worship. Zion became henceforth "God's holy hill."

The relation existing amongst Jonathan and David was certainly one of pure friendship. There was no rationale why it shouldn't be so. A hereditary monarchy didn't nonetheless exist in Israel. The sole preceding attempt to ascertain this sort of an institution-that of Gideon's Hoffmeister relatives (Judges nine)-although not of Gideon himself (one Samuel eight:22)-experienced ended in failure. The principle followed hitherto were that of election via the sheikhs or caids with the clans. To this Saul owed his place, for your good deal was a style of ballot. In addition, powering all countrywide actions there lay the strength of the prophets, the Reps of Yahweh. Saul was indebted for his election to Samuel, just as Barak was to Deborah (Judges 4:six). Just like the judges who preceded him he were set forward to satisfy a definite crisis during the countrywide affairs-the increase in the Philistine electric power (1 Samuel 9:16). Had he succeeded in crushing these invaders, the newly-set up kingdom would inside the absence of this bond of union have dissolved once more into its elements, as experienced transpired on every single identical occasion ahead of. He was the one choose who had unsuccessful to perform the activity for which he was appointed, and he was the one one particular who had been appointed around the knowing that his son ought to be successful him, for this constitutes the excellence between king and choose. What's more, not simply was Saul informed that he had unsuccessful, but he noticed prior to him The person who was wanting to action into his spot and succeed.
